Sec. 25.2162. STARR COUNTY COURT AT LAW PROVISIONS.

(a)In addition to the jurisdiction provided by Section 25.0003 and other law, a county court at law in Starr County has concurrent jurisdiction with the district court in:
(1)family law cases and proceedings; and
(2)controversies involving title to real property.
(b)This section does not affect the right of appeal to a county court at law from the justice court in cases in which the right of appeal to the county courts exists by law.
(c)Repealed by Acts 1991, 72nd Leg., ch. 746, Sec. 70, eff. Oct. 1, 1991.
(d)Repealed by Acts 2011, 82nd Leg., 1st C.S., Ch. 3, Sec. 4.50(a)(83), eff. January 1, 2012.

Legislative History

Added by Acts 1987, 70th Leg., ch. 148, Sec. 4.01, eff. Sept. 1, 1987. Amended by Acts 1989, 71st Leg., ch. 2, Sec. 8.44(10), eff. Aug. 28, 1989; Acts 1989, 71st Leg., 1st C.S., ch. 30, Sec. 1, eff. Aug. 2, 1989; Acts 1989, 71st Leg., 2nd C.S., ch. 1, Sec. 15.22, eff. Jan. 1, 1991; Acts 1991, 72nd Leg., ch. 31, Sec. 1, eff. Aug. 26, 1991; Acts 1991, 72nd Leg., ch. 746, Sec. 54, 70, eff. Oct. 1, 1991. Amended by: Acts 2011, 82nd Leg., 1st C.S., Ch. 3 (H.B. 79 ), Sec. 4.50(a)(83), eff. January 1, 2012.
